We’re excited to have received planning approval for a renovation and extension project we’re calling Clay House.

Our clients want to add new living space to their three-bedroom bungalow, to meet the needs of their growing family. They’re also eager to create a stronger connection between their garden, kitchen and entertaining spaces.

Our proposal adds ample new accommodation within the roof space, including a master suite, two additional bedrooms, study/guest bedroom and family bathroom. This allows for two existing ground-floor bedrooms to be converted into a play room and family snug. A tired, thermally inefficient conservatory is replaced by a set of glazed double doors, mirrored in the adjacent ground-floor bedroom.

With its clay-tiled, mansard-style roof, the design takes inspiration from the Arts & Crafts movement, which often saw architects employing steep, tiled roofs above relatively low eaves to create compact and visually unified forms.

The contemporary, clean-lined, zinc-clad dormers sit legibly within the roof mass, flooding the first floor with natural light. In the master suite, additional light is pulled in through a rooflight set into a dramatically vaulted ceiling.

It's World Book Day – the perfect occasion to visit the wonderful Guille-Allès Public Library, Guernsey! We're proud to have played our part in making our local library such a special community space.

In 2019, we completed our renovation of the Children's Library. Our playful design transformed the space from bland and functional to fantastical and fun.

◯ Explore our Children's Library project here: https://studi-o.io/portfolio/the-guille-alles-childrens-library-2/

The following year, we helped to upgrade the Story Tower. Our goal was to improve accessibility and flexibility, and to restore the magic of the unique space. The result was a cosy, playful hub, perfect for nurturing creativity and wellness.

StudiO Studies: The Case Study House Program

Launched in 1945 by John Entenza, the editor of Arts & Architecture magazine, the Case Study House Program was both a design initiative and a publishing project.

Entenza invited a select group of architects – many of whom were already associated with the West Coast modernist avant-garde – to design prototype houses that could be built affordably and adapted for mass housing.

Architects such as Charles and Ray Eames, Richard Neutra, Pierre Koenig and Eero Saarinen used the program to explore new relationships between structure, space and daily life.

Steel framing, large expanses of glass, open plans and modular components were more than just stylistic gestures – they were attempts to align architecture with the logic of industrial production and modern living.

At their best, these houses made a compelling argument that modern architecture could be at once experimental and humane. For contemporary architects and designers like us, they remain fascinating and inspiring.

We’re pleased to have received planning permission for the extension and alteration of a beautiful, contemporary, rural house near Guernsey’s south-coast cliffs.

Our clients, who love the form and material palette of their home, approached us with the goal of introducing new ground- and first-floor living space.

Our modest, carefully conceived proposal extends the property to the west and south. The simple render and sheer glass of the new additions are intended to sit in respectful dialogue with the rich, resonant tones and textures of the existing cedar shingles and tumbled granite cobbles.

The small addition to the west will provide wardrobe accommodation for a ground-floor bedroom. Conceived as a glazed wrap with simple flat roof, it captures space while respectfully retaining and internalising the materiality of the existing facades.

To the south, the first-floor extension adds a new bedroom and study space overlooking the pool and garden. Its form maintains and responds to the bold asymmetry of the existing building. Rectangular in form and with regular surround to all four sides, this simple extrusion builds a strong but deferential aesthetic with the existing building. It also achieves south-facing shading for the ground-floor bedrooms, which currently overheat due to solar gain.

Our clients want to extend their 18th-century granite cottage, introducing new, contemporary living space for their growing family.

Our proposed design expands the compact, 1.5-bedroom cottage into a spacious, 2.5-bedroom family home. The scheme emphasises spatial quality, improved circulation and visual connections to the landscape, creating light-filled interiors and seamless access to the outdoors.

Formed of overlapping horizontal layers, the extension employs a contemporary yet sympathetic architectural language, contrasting with but complementing the historic stone cottage. Materials and textures are carefully considered to integrate with the existing building and its setting.

Our proposal provides modern amenity and comfort while respecting the heritage and rural character of the existing home, offering a sensitive evolution of this historic property for 21st-century family living.
